Aurora MySQL 通過以下幾種方式保證高可用性:
多個可用區部署:Aurora MySQL 支持在多個可用區部署,確保系統在一個可用區出現故障時可以自動切換到其他可用區,提高系統的可用性。
自動故障檢測和容錯:Aurora MySQL 內置了自動故障檢測和容錯機制,可以快速發現節點故障并進行自動故障轉移,保證系統的穩定運行。
讀寫分離:Aurora MySQL 支持讀寫分離,可以將讀操作分發到不同的節點上進行處理,減輕主節點的負載,提高系統的性能和可用性。
數據復制和備份:Aurora MySQL 支持數據的自動復制和備份,確保數據的安全性和可靠性。用戶可以根據需要設置備份策略,自動備份數據并恢復到指定時間點。
高可用性集群:Aurora MySQL 提供了高可用性集群,可以在主節點故障時自動切換到備用節點,實現快速故障轉移,保證系統的高可用性。
總的來說,Aurora MySQL 通過多種機制和技術保證系統的高可用性,提供穩定、可靠的數據庫服務。